First and foremost, it’s essential to understand that muscle growth, also known as hypertrophy, occurs when the muscle fibers are stimulated and repair themselves, resulting in an increase in size and strength. To achieve this, you need to engage in regular resistance training, consume an adequate amount of protein, and ensure proper recovery. 1. Take Progress Photos
One of the most effective ways to track muscle growth is by taking regular progress photos. Capture photos from multiple angles, including front, back, and sides, to get a comprehensive view of your physique. Be sure to take these photos at the same time of day and in the same lighting conditions for accurate comparisons. After a few months, you’ll be able to observe the changes in muscle definition and size.
2. Use a Scale and Measure Your Body
In addition to progress photos, using a scale and measuring your body can provide valuable insights into your muscle growth. Monitor your weight, body fat percentage, and muscle mass to determine if you’re making gains. It’s essential to keep in mind that muscle is denser than fat, so an increase in muscle mass may not necessarily result in a significant change on the scale. However, using body measurements like waist circumference, chest, and arm size can help you track your progress more accurately.
3. Keep a Training Log
Keeping a detailed training log can help you identify patterns and make adjustments to your workout routine. Record the exercises you perform, the number of sets and repetitions, and the weight you lift. Over time, you’ll be able to observe improvements in your strength and muscle size. Additionally, a training log can help you stay motivated and focused on your goals.
4. Pay Attention to Your Performance
As you progress in your muscle-building journey, you’ll likely notice improvements in your performance during workouts. This could include lifting heavier weights, performing more reps, or experiencing greater overall strength. Pay attention to these improvements, as they are strong indicators of muscle growth.
